Memo to coordinator: Full set of master keys for the Dunmore Plaza property is being transferred to the Kestrel Holdings facilities office today. Keys are tagged, counted, and sealed in a lockbag — twelve in total. One courier, no substitutions, direct route, no parked vehicle stops. Confirm receipt signature on arrival and report back to me same day. The confidential hand-over instruction for the courier appears directly below this memo.

drop instructions, hahip-badug: the quenox ralath courier leaves the kaseth fraiel rusiel tameth belys istdor ralion giliel ledger at gate 7830 under passcode 165413

# Break-Glass Access: Crumbline Order-Cutoff Rule

For the weekly eng sync: the Crumbline bakery platform enforces a hard 2 p.m. order-cutoff so the fulfillment batcher can lock the next morning's production run. Normally nobody overrides this. If a store manager reports a stuck cutoff — orders rejected before the configured time — break-glass access lets on-call flip the cutoff flag directly in the Ovenward admin panel. Use it sparingly; every override pages the platform lead. To open the break-glass panel, enter the passphrase shown below.

vault phrase of tagag-hahig = gorwyn-druiel-frador-ulaion-tamael

Subject: On-call handover — digest scheduler

Hi Priya,

Handing over the Lanternmoor digest scheduler. The batch email digests run at 05:30 and 17:30; the morning run occasionally overlaps with the warehouse sync, which delays sends by up to an hour. This is known and tolerated — do not restart the worker. If a run is fully skipped, escalate to the messaging platform team at the address below.

billing contact of fajog-fafop = fraox.istdor@nelvrosys.corp

**Ticket TQ-418: Expired credentials — Squatterhawk scanner**

Welcome aboard. The Squatterhawk typo-squatting scanner stopped reporting on Monday because its service credential lapsed. A fresh one has been issued; please update the scanner's config on the `greywharf` host and confirm it resumes posting findings to the registry-watch channel. The replacement key for the internal findings API is included below.

gateway credential: kto15_8KtvEYSD8WJ9Uyq